Opening of he 14th General Assembly of IOTA

08/07/2010

Speeking in the 14th General Assembly of IOTA, Commissioner Algirdas Šemeta has addressed the challenges and effects of the crisis in the tax systems.

He has emphasized, that we should strive to maintain and consolidate compliance, simplify the tax legislation and create a favourable environment for businesses. Commissioner noted that strong co-operation between tax administrations will be vital in addressing the challenges ahead.

European Commission and British American Tobacco sign agreement to combat illicit trade in tobacco

15/07/2010

Today the European Commission announced a multi-year agreement with British American Tobacco (BAT) to work together in tackling the illicit trade in tobacco products. Under the legally binding agreement, BAT will work with the European Commission, its anti-fraud office OLAF, and Member States’ law enforcement authorities to help in the fight against contraband and counterfeit cigarettes. The Agreement includes substantial payments by BAT to the Commission and Member States, totalling USD 200 million (EUR 134 million) over the next 20 years. It should make a significant contribution to the EU’s efforts to fight the illicit tobacco trade, which robs the EU and Member States of billions of euros every year.
